Using AI to predict the weather

Science Sessions are brief conversations with cutting-edge researchers, National Academy members, and policymakers as they discuss topics relevant to today's scientific community. Learn the behind-the-scenes story of work published in the Proceedings of the National Academy of Sciences (PNAS), plus a broad range of scientific news about discoveries that affect the world around us.

In this episode, researchers discuss advances in AI-enabled weather forecasting.

In this episode, we cover:
•[00:00] Introduction
•[01:12] Jeffrey Shrader explains what 48 expert forecasters had to say about how weather predictions might further improve through 2100, including the potential role of AI.
•[03:43] Ignacio Lopez-Gomez explains how he used generative AI to downscale large-scale earth system models into finer-scale regional climate projections.
•[05:35] Xiaofeng Li explains how he used a machine learning model to forecast whether tropical cyclones will rapidly intensify.
•[07:40] Hui Su explains what nowcasting is and how her deep diffusion model works.
•[09:52] Pedram Hassanzadeh explains what grey swans are and why they may be challenging for AI to predict.
•[10:47] Qiang Sun explains how he and his colleagues tested the ability of AI to predict gray swans.
•[12:28] Final thoughts and conclusion.
